Role Overview:

As a Technical Product Marketing Manager at Defense Unicorns, you will help drive the growth, adoption, and market understanding of UDS and related product features. You will report to the Head of Product Marketing and work closely with Product, Engineering, Growth, and other cross-functional teams to bring product capabilities to market and help customers understand how UDS solves critical software delivery and platform challenges.

This is an execution-focused role with meaningful ownership across product marketing programs. You will contribute to positioning and messaging, develop technical content and demonstrations, support Growth teams, execute feature launches, and help improve how UDS is packaged, adopted, and communicated. You will build deep product expertise and translate complex technical capabilities into clear, differentiated customer value for defense and national security audiences.

Responsibilities:

The listed responsibilities are not exhaustive, and additional responsibilities may be assigned based on the evolving needs of the organization. We are seeking a dynamic individual who can operate effectively amid ambiguity, establish structure for a new market offering, and take on new responsibilities as the capability and organization evolve.

Develop and execute end-to-end go-to-market strategies for new products and features

Define target audiences, positioning, messaging, and product narratives

Support product naming, launch planning, adoption, and post-launch optimization

Establish the go-to-market foundation for products entering new or undefined markets

Establish deep technical expertise across the Defense Unicorns product portfolio

Translate complex technical concepts into clear and differentiated customer value

Create solution briefs, white papers, technical blogs, and web content

Develop presentations, launch materials, videos, demos, and use-case narratives

Partner with Product and Engineering to develop repeatable technical demonstrations

Conduct market research and competitive analysis

Translate market intelligence into positioning, messaging, and go-to-market recommendations

Use qualitative and quantitative insights to improve marketing execution

Serve as a product evangelist for Defense Unicorns products and philosophies

Communicate the value of Defense Unicorns capabilities within the defense industry

Provide recommendations that improve products, services, and market adoption

Operate effectively amid ambiguity and establish structure for new market offerings

Travel Expectation: Approximately 35%–45% travel may be required to engage with customers, communities, partners, and industry stakeholders.

Preferred Experience and Qualifications:

4+ years of experience in technical product marketing, product management, solutions engineering, developer relations, or a related function

Experience executing go-to-market programs for technical products, platforms, or capabilities

Experience supporting or owning product or feature launches

Experience developing product positioning, messaging, technical content, or sales enablement materials

Strong understanding of modern software development and DevSecOps concepts

Ability to quickly learn complex technical products and communicate their value to technical and non-technical audiences

Strong technical and creative writing skills

Strong interpersonal, presentation, and communication skills

Experience collaborating across Product, Engineering, Marketing, Sales, or Growth teams

Strong project management and organ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ities

Ability to operate effectively with some ambiguity while seeking context and alignment when needed

Ability to communicate and collaborate effectively in a remote work environment

Experience working with defense, national security, federal government, or other highly regulated customers is preferred
